  1. Nov 26, 2009 · Toronto | November 26, 2009. A made-in-Ontario sustainability pledge, Ontario Universities: Committed to a Greener World, reinforcing the university sector’s commitment to the environment and the well-being of the province, was presented to the Ontario government today.

    In 2009, the Executive Heads of Ontario universities signed a sustainability pledge. Called Ontario Universities: Committed to a Greener World. Through this pledge. universities dedicated themselves to seeking solutions to the challenges of environmental sustainability,
